VDR-1.7.0 e HD DVB-S2
Inviato: 16 apr 2008, 22:51
Ciao a tutti, visto che è un po' che sono dietro a fare prove sull'HD vi posto il mio ultimo test così che se qualcuno volesse fare qualche prova si trova avvantaggiato 
Hardware della mia vdr HD:
- Mainboard Gigabyte Gigabyte GA-M68SM-S2L con scheda video integrata Nvidia GeForce 7025 e DVI
- Scheda dvb SkystarHD (equivalente della TT-S3200)
- Ram ddr2-800 1GB
- CPU Athlon64 X2-5000+
Software:
- Ubuntu Feisty64bit
- VDR 1.7.0
- Multiproto_Plus
I passaggi sono molto semplici, basta installare i Multiproto nel seguente modo:
cd /usr/local/src/
hg clone http://jusst.de/hg/multiproto_plus
mv multiproto_plus DVB
cd DVB
make distclean
cd /usr/local/src/DVB/linux/include/linux
ln -s /usr/src/linux/include/linux/compiler.h compiler.h
cd /usr/local/src/DVB/
make && make install
"qui consiglio un bel reboot"
Così facendo si installano i driver con il supporto per le nuove schede dvb-s2 e non.
Ora possiamo andare avanti e caricare vdr-1.7.0 e applicare l'apposita patch
cd /usr/local/src/
wget ftp://ftp.cadsoft.de/vdr/Developer/vdr-1.7.0.tar.bz2
tar xvf vdr-1.7.0.tar.bz2
wget wget http://www.linuxtv.org/pipermail/vdr/at ... t-0001.bin
mv attachment-0001.bin vdr-1.7.0-h264-syncearly-framespersec-audioindexer-fielddetection-speedup.diff.bz2
bunzip2 vdr-1.7.0-h264-syncearly-framespersec-audioindexer-fielddetection-speedup.diff.bz2
cd vdr-1.7.0
patch -p1 <../vdr-1.7.0-h264-syncearly-framespersec-audioindexer-fielddetection-speedup.diff
Ora dobbiamo modificare il file Make.config
cp Make.config.template Make.config
nano Make.config
cambiate da #DVBDIR = /usr/src/v4l-dvb/linux a DVBDIR = /usr/local/src/DVB/linux
Chiudiamo e salviamo il file con Ctrl+x e poy Y o S secondo della lingua.
ora si può scegliere come plugin per la visualizzazione xine o xineliboutput, io personalmente uso il secondo per la comodità del media player integrato
Una volta scaricato la versione che preferite e messa nell'apposita directory dei plugins continuiamo con:
cd /usr/local/src/vdr-1.7.0
make clean
make
make plugins
e poi adattate il vostro script per lanciare vdr a vostro piacimento
In questa situazione si ha una vdr in grado di vedere rip da hddvd e blueray e si possono vedere i canali DVB-S2 in HDTV a seconda della potenza del PC, con la mia configurazione vedo fluido suisseHD e con qualche rallentamento gli altri canali HD disponibili sui 19°.
Per il momento faccio un salutone a tutti e resto a disposizione per chiarimenti o altro
Ciauuu

Hardware della mia vdr HD:
- Mainboard Gigabyte Gigabyte GA-M68SM-S2L con scheda video integrata Nvidia GeForce 7025 e DVI
- Scheda dvb SkystarHD (equivalente della TT-S3200)
- Ram ddr2-800 1GB
- CPU Athlon64 X2-5000+
Software:
- Ubuntu Feisty64bit
- VDR 1.7.0
- Multiproto_Plus
I passaggi sono molto semplici, basta installare i Multiproto nel seguente modo:
cd /usr/local/src/
hg clone http://jusst.de/hg/multiproto_plus
mv multiproto_plus DVB
cd DVB
make distclean
cd /usr/local/src/DVB/linux/include/linux
ln -s /usr/src/linux/include/linux/compiler.h compiler.h
cd /usr/local/src/DVB/
make && make install
"qui consiglio un bel reboot"
Così facendo si installano i driver con il supporto per le nuove schede dvb-s2 e non.
Ora possiamo andare avanti e caricare vdr-1.7.0 e applicare l'apposita patch
cd /usr/local/src/
wget ftp://ftp.cadsoft.de/vdr/Developer/vdr-1.7.0.tar.bz2
tar xvf vdr-1.7.0.tar.bz2
wget wget http://www.linuxtv.org/pipermail/vdr/at ... t-0001.bin
mv attachment-0001.bin vdr-1.7.0-h264-syncearly-framespersec-audioindexer-fielddetection-speedup.diff.bz2
bunzip2 vdr-1.7.0-h264-syncearly-framespersec-audioindexer-fielddetection-speedup.diff.bz2
cd vdr-1.7.0
patch -p1 <../vdr-1.7.0-h264-syncearly-framespersec-audioindexer-fielddetection-speedup.diff
Ora dobbiamo modificare il file Make.config
cp Make.config.template Make.config
nano Make.config
cambiate da #DVBDIR = /usr/src/v4l-dvb/linux a DVBDIR = /usr/local/src/DVB/linux
Chiudiamo e salviamo il file con Ctrl+x e poy Y o S secondo della lingua.
ora si può scegliere come plugin per la visualizzazione xine o xineliboutput, io personalmente uso il secondo per la comodità del media player integrato

Una volta scaricato la versione che preferite e messa nell'apposita directory dei plugins continuiamo con:
cd /usr/local/src/vdr-1.7.0
make clean
make
make plugins
e poi adattate il vostro script per lanciare vdr a vostro piacimento

In questa situazione si ha una vdr in grado di vedere rip da hddvd e blueray e si possono vedere i canali DVB-S2 in HDTV a seconda della potenza del PC, con la mia configurazione vedo fluido suisseHD e con qualche rallentamento gli altri canali HD disponibili sui 19°.
Per il momento faccio un salutone a tutti e resto a disposizione per chiarimenti o altro

Ciauuu